If a convex lens of large aperture fails to converge the light rays incident on it to a single point, it is said to suffer from______________?

Correct answer: B. spherical aberration

  • A. chromatic aberration
  • B. spherical aberration
  • C. both spherical and chromatic
  • D. distortion

Explanation

Spherical aberration occurs because rays striking different zones of a large-aperture spherical lens are brought to different focal points, so they do not meet at one point. Chromatic aberration instead results from different colours having different refractive indices and focal lengths. The likely mistake is choosing c, because a large aperture points specifically to spherical aberration, not automatically to chromatic aberration.

About Optics

Light is studied through reflection, refraction, dispersion, interference, diffraction and polarization, linking ray behavior with its wave nature. Questions may involve mirrors, lenses, optical instruments, refractive index and image formation, while geometrical optics deals with rays and wave optics explains effects such as interference and diffraction.
